Dr. Andrew Miller completed his postgraduate residency in Endodontics at Boston University Henry M. Goldman School of Dental Medicine in 2015 where he also completed his DMD and AEGD residency. He served as the Director of Predoctoral Endodontics at Boston University from 2016-2024 where he was the 2023 recipient of the Spencer N. Frankl Excellence in Teaching Award. He is a Diplomate of the American Board of Endodontics, an Endodontic Fellow of the Royal College of Dentists of Canada, and maintains Fellowship in the American College of Dentists, the International College of Dentists, the Pierre Fauchard Academy, and the American Academy of Dental Science. He served on the AAE Special Committee to Update the Trauma Guidelines, the AAE Public and Professional Relations Committee, and is a current Member of the AAE Practice Affairs Committee. He has worked in Private Practice as an Endodontist since graduation and continues to be active in local study clubs.
